SEARCH DEMAND

Example Search Demand in the NDIS Market

Illustrative keyword examples showing how potential patients, families and decision-makers search for relevant services and providers.

QueryIntentVolumeKD
ndis providerProvider5,40060
supported independent livingService5,40030
disability support servicesService3,60052
ndis plan managementService3,60035
ndis support coordinationService3,60029
ndis physiotherapyService2,40026
ndis occupational therapyService1,90023
ndis providers near meLocal1,90066
ndis support servicesService1,90052
ndis community participationService1,30024
ndis home careService1,00019
ndis psychologyService88018

Volume and KD are indicative estimates based on third-party SEO tools such as Semrush and Ahrefs and may change over time.
